Morris Catholic High School (N.J.) continues to prove why it one of the best basketball teams in New Jersey and arguably in the nation, as it ran roughshod over East New York Family Academy (Brooklyn, N.Y.), 69-26, Saturday at the Brick City Showcase in Newark.
A loaded squad top to bottom, senior Mya Pauldo led all scorers with 20 points, while sophomore Jax Edelman followed with 17 for the Crusaders (3-0). Senior Mia Pauldo dropped in 13 points with four assists and three steals. Junior Kennedy Brown contributed 12 points and grabbed seven rebounds.
Mya also had six helpers and four thefts, and Edelman added four boards in the lopsided victory.
Senior Arianna Mercado, who is committed to William & Mary, poured in a team-high nine points for East New York Family Academy (6-1–PSAL, 7-4).
